When you're in the market for a new cooler, I cannot recommend enough the self-contained water-cooling blocks + backplate fan. Easy to clean and the desktop temps hover around the 40Cs. Added benefit of removing heat, rather than blowing it into the case. Under stress testing (which no actual GAME really gets near that), I go about as high as 75C, which is higher than I usually like, but I am running a 4790K and those run hotter than most. But 75C at the high-end still offers a nice ceiling. I would probably benefit from cleaning my backplate fan and possibly checking my thermal paste again because it's been over a year now.
Zixinus wrote: 2018-06-17 04:56pm Celsius or Fahreinheit? Because there is a big difference.
I doubt his CPU is getting up to 100C normally as that's pretty much the failure/safety shutdown range. 200C would be a core meltdown. Low 100F is a safe operating range for most CPUs. As said, my desktop temp is around 105F.
